当前位置: 首页 > 谷歌学院 > 谷歌推广技巧 > 网页加载速度受哪些因素影响?如何解决网页加载速度慢的问题?
网页加载速度受哪些因素影响?如何解决网页加载速度慢的问题?
文章来源:       发布时间:2023-11-23       点击数:

  在当今的互联网时代,人们对于网页的加载速度有着极高的要求。但是,许多因素都可能影响到网页的加载速度,包括网络延迟、服务器响应时间、文件大小、代码复杂性等。kaililongggyh.com将详细分析这些因素,并探讨如何解决网页加载速度慢的问题。


  一、网络延迟


  网络延迟是指从用户发出请求到服务器响应之间的时间差。网络延迟主要由以下几个因素造成:


  1. 地理位置:用户与服务器之间的距离越远,网络延迟就越严重。


  2. 网络带宽:网络带宽越小,传输速度就越慢,从而导致更高的延迟。


  3. 网络拥堵:在高峰时段或网络拥堵的情况下,请求和响应之间的延迟也会增加。


  解决网络延迟的方法包括:


  1. 选择地理位置靠近用户的服务器,以减少传输距离。


  2. 增加网络带宽,提高传输速度。


  3. 优化网络拥堵,例如通过使用CDN(内容分发网络)来分担网络负载。


  二、服务器响应时间


  服务器响应时间是指服务器处理请求并返回响应所需的时间。影响服务器响应时间的因素包括:


  1. 服务器性能:服务器硬件配置低、处理能力差,会导致响应时间变长。


  2. 数据库查询:复杂的数据库查询可能导致服务器响应时间增加。


  3. 高并发:在大量用户同时访问的情况下,服务器负载过重,响应时间也会变长。


  解决服务器响应时间的方法包括:


  1. 升级服务器硬件配置,提高处理能力。


  2. 优化数据库查询,减少复杂查询的执行时间。


  3. 使用负载均衡技术,将用户请求分散到多个服务器上处理,提高并发处理能力。


  三、文件大小


  文件大小是指网页中所包含的元素(如HTML、CSS、JavaScript文件以及图片等)的大小。较大的文件会导致网页加载速度变慢。影响文件大小的因素包括:


  1. 图片大小:未经过优化的图片会导致文件大小增加。


  2. 代码冗余:冗余的CSS和JavaScript代码也会增加文件大小。


  3. 文件数量:过多的文件会导致浏览器需要下载更多的数据。


  解决文件大小的方法包括:


  1. 压缩图片,去除不必要的像素和优化格式。


  2. 精简CSS和JavaScript代码,去除冗余和不必要的代码。


  3. 合并和压缩文件,减少下载数量和大小。